Choosing Gifts

Although there are many things to consider when buying a gift, especially for a woman in your life, a few principles always apply. Following are some basic tips to help you through the sometimes shady waters of choosing a lady's gift.

First and foremost, pay attention! Take a good look at the home of the woman who is receiving your gift. Does she decorate with angels, candles, family photo frames, posters or art? The items a woman chooses for her home will give you many clues on what kind of gift she would enjoy.
Ask questions. It never hurts to ask anyone, especially a woman, what she would enjoy as a present. Don't take the easy way out and just send a dozen flowers or a box of chocolates! Everyone prefers to receive gifts that are meaningful and matched to their interests. If you do send flowers (and sometimes you should), why not add a personal touch with a teddy bear or an appropriate occasion photo frame?
If in doubt consider her giving something which will remind her of friends and family. A nice photo album or an ornate photo frame can be a lovely gift, especially for big occasions such as anniversaries and weddings. Engagement and christening photo frames are popular too, as they allow people to commemorate important events in a meaningful way.
Make your gift giving successful by taking the time to learn about the women in your life and to appreciate them for their unique traits and feelings. Everyone loves to receive gifts and most people will reciprocate in kind. You don't even need to wait for a birthday or other special occcasion - sometimes a nice photo album or picture frame can brighten someone's normal day, and you'll feel good about giving someone a reason to smile too!
